Features of the Best Running Belt
Not all running belts are created equal. To find the best running belt, you need to consider several features:
Comfort and Fit
Comfort is the primary consideration. Look for a belt with adjustable straps and soft, flexible materials. A snug fit prevents bouncing and chafing, allowing you to maintain a natural running motion. A running belt should feel almost invisible around your waist while keeping items secure.
Storage Capacity
The amount of storage matters. Some running belts offer multiple compartments for your phone, keys, ID, cash, and energy gels. The best running belt balances ample storage with minimal bulk to avoid hindering your performance.
Bounce-Free Design
A truly effective running belt has an anti-bounce design. Elastic straps, ergonomic shapes, and snug pockets all contribute to stability during vigorous movement. The last thing you want is your essentials bouncing around, distracting you from your run.
Water Resistance
If you run outdoors in all weather conditions, a water-resistant running belt is crucial. Many models feature waterproof zippers and materials to keep your electronics and essentials safe from rain or sweat.
Lightweight and Durable
The best running belt is both lightweight and durable. You don’t want a bulky belt weighing you down, yet it should withstand frequent use. High-quality fabrics and reinforced stitching ensure longevity.
Types of Running Belts
Running belts come in different styles to suit various needs:
Slim Belts
Slim belts are ideal for carrying just the essentials, like keys and cards. They are compact and barely noticeable, providing a bounce-free experience for casual runners.
Hydration Belts
For long-distance runners, hydration belts are perfect. They include small bottles or pouches to carry water without affecting your stride. A good hydration running belt combines convenience with comfort.
Multi-Pocket Belts
Multi-pocket belts cater to those who like to carry multiple items. Each compartment is designed to reduce movement and bouncing, ensuring that even heavy loads stay secure.
How to Choose the Best Running Belt
Choosing the right running belt requires understanding your running habits and personal preferences:
- Assess Your Needs: Do you run short distances, or are you training for marathons? Short runs may require a slim belt, while longer runs may benefit from a multi-pocket or hydration belt.
- Test Fit and Comfort: Wear the belt and move around to check for bounce and comfort. The best running belt will stay in place without rubbing or slipping.
- Check Material Quality: Breathable, lightweight, and durable fabrics are ideal. Water-resistant belts add extra protection.
- Consider Accessibility: Make sure pockets and compartments are easy to reach without disrupting your stride.

Tips for Using a Running Belt Effectively
To get the most out of your running belt, follow these tips:
- Tighten the belt snugly around your waist to prevent bouncing.
- Place heavier items closer to your back or center to maintain balance.
- Avoid overstuffing; only carry essentials.
- Wash or wipe the belt regularly to prevent odor from sweat.
